游戏开发小白如何选择游戏引擎

Posted

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了游戏开发小白如何选择游戏引擎相关的知识,希望对你有一定的参考价值。

我做了两年的应用开发,最近想学学游戏开发 但是以前对游戏开发完全没有接触过,是真正的游戏小白。应该如何选择游戏引擎,目前学习肯定是开发一些比较简单的2D休闲游戏。本人不会C++,所以最好是用java开发,开发时不用太多的偏重底层,文档或者实例比较多的,网上一搜全是八款开源游戏引擎游戏前辈们指点指点啊

2D休闲的 ... AndEngine 是采用Java的很适合,这款引擎是采用OpenGLES,但是集成设计度很高,OpenGLES不用了解太多也能轻松使用。该引擎没有中文文档,不过自带有大量的实例,很多博客也有对这些实例讲解,掌握这些实例,基本就能了解其框架。还有一点,他是开源的,很多方法功能,查看一下源码就能知道其作用。他还有很多扩展,像对物理引擎Box2D的支持,这个很强大。不过,考虑到跨平台发展,现在最火热的是cocos2d-x,可以说这个是2D引擎是最有前途的,只是不是Java的 参考技术A Libgdx完全符合你要求,给予opengl 包装了完整的BOX2D,效率很不错,横跨5个现在所有主流平台~Java开发,开源项目,持续更新中....开发社区论坛完善,唯一缺点是全英文...中文资料不多,不过现在也有几个系列教程了,巴士有,孤行灯大神还有小土豆的都不错~详情敬请度娘出马~ 参考技术B 不知道你跟我的情况一不一样,我对底层后端的东西不是很懂,精力也有限。我目前也在开发一款游戏,不过是H5小游戏,准备上微信。如果你也打算做这种的话,国内的话我比较推荐白鹭引擎,(这三家都比较出名,当然也有人用Cocos和laya我也不反对。由于我的项目是一款IO游戏,还接入了Matchvs(接入可以实现联网对战功能,有兴趣可以自己搜),目前整体顺利。
纯手打,望采纳。

以上是关于游戏开发小白如何选择游戏引擎的主要内容,如果未能解决你的问题,请参考以下文章

为什么游戏引擎大多选择使用 c++ 而不是 c 开发?

为基于 x86 的 Android* 游戏选择合适的引擎

关于开发单机游戏要求的职业

学Unity3D游戏开发需要了解哪些内容

小白_Unity引擎_常用API

游戏开发都会学啥?